This LSVP Educational Series session on insurance solutions for Life Science startups focuses on the insurance fundamentals every life science and biotech startup should understand as they move from research to commercialization. From early lab work and clinical activities to hiring employees and engaging partners, the right insurance coverage plays a critical role in managing risk and protecting your venture, and this discussion will provide practical guidance on coverage needs at different stages, common gaps to avoid, and how insurance fits into building a resilient, investment-ready company.
The presentation is led by Earl Hanna — a Nashville-based risk advisor and insurance broker for Martin & Zerfoss, Inc. who specializes in healthcare and manufacturing — and Courtney Morris, a Senior Life Sciences Underwriter at The Hanover Insurance Group.
